💘Crumble Bar Crust
3/4 cup (95) all-purpose flour
1 cup (100g) rolled oats
1/2 cup (100g) light brown sugar
1/2 tsp (2g) baking powder
1/4 tsp (1g) salt
1/2 cup (113g) unsalted butter, room temperature
1 tsp (5g) vanilla extract
Strawberry Filling
10 oz (300g) fresh strawberries/banana/blueberry
2 tbsp (30g) sugar
1 tbsp (8g) cornstarch
1 tsp from a lemon juice
Bake 350F for 30 minute
If the recipe calls for 1 cup of butter, you can replace it with 1 cup of yogurt.

Natalie Chanin Whole Wheat-Apple Crisp. 8 Servings
6 medium tart apples
½ cup dark brown sugar, divided
6 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ted, divided
¾ cup old-fashioned oats
⅓ cup whole wheat flour
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
½ teaspoon kosher salt
Vanilla ice cream (for serving)
Preheat oven to 350°. Toss apples, ¼ cup brown sugar, and 2 Tbsp. butter in a 2-qt. baking dish.
Toss oats, whole wheat flour, cinnamon, salt, remaining ¼ cup brown sugar, and remaining 4 Tbsp. butter in a small bowl until evenly mixed and no dry spots remain (it should be very wet and form into clumps when pressed together). Sprinkle oat mixture over apples and bake until topping is golden brown (it will crisp as it cools) and filling is juicy and bubbling, 50-60 minutes. Let cool 10 minutes to let juices set. Serve topped with scoops of ice cream.
